According to a recent report from Euronews, OpenAI is actively preparing to go public, a development that could result in the largest stock market debut in history—provided that SpaceX does not complete its own IPO first. The company, best known for its generative AI product ChatGPT, has become a focal point of investor interest as AI adoption accelerates globally. The potential offering is expected to attract substantial attention from institutional and retail investors alike, given OpenAI's rapid revenue growth and leadership in the large language model space. While no official timeline or valuation has been disclosed, market observers suggest the IPO could value the company in the hundreds of billions of dollars. The prospect of SpaceX, led by Elon Musk, pursuing its own public listing adds an element of competition for the record. Both companies represent high-growth, disruptive sectors that could reshape the tech IPO landscape. OpenAI has not commented publicly on the specifics of its plans, and regulatory filings have not yet been made. Key takeaways from this development center on the interplay between OpenAI's AI dominance and SpaceX's space and satellite ambitions. If both companies proceed with IPOs, they could vie for the title of the largest-ever market debut, a race that may influence investor sentiment across technology stocks. For the AI sector, an OpenAI IPO would likely validate the immense market potential of generative AI, potentially encouraging other private AI firms to consider public listings. Additionally, competition between the two companies highlights the broader trend of "mega-IPOs" from privately held tech giants that have long deferred going public. Market timing may also be a factor, as current interest rate conditions and tech valuations are closely watched by potential issuers. However, regulatory scrutiny around AI safety and data privacy could pose challenges for OpenAI's listing path. From a broader perspective, an OpenAI IPO would likely have significant implications for investment strategies focused on disruptive technology. Investors would need to weigh the company's first-mover advantage in generative AI against potential regulatory headwinds and competition from other large language model developers. The possibility of SpaceX going first could shift investor capital flows, as space-related ventures also carry high growth expectations. Cautious observers note that the final valuation and pricing of such a massive offering would depend on market conditions and investor appetite at the time of listing. Furthermore, the IPO could spur increased public market interest in AI-related exchange-traded funds and thematic portfolios. While the record-breaking status is not guaranteed, the mere prospect of these IPOs signals a maturing of two transformative industries.
